Before you tape up your first box, take the time to declutter. There is no sense in packing, transporting, and unpacking items you no longer use or need. Go through each room and categorize items to keep, donate, sell, or discard. Once you have streamlined your belongings, gather high-quality packing supplies, including sturdy cardboard boxes in various sizes, bubble wrap, packing paper, and heavy-duty packing tape. Avoid using old grocery store boxes, as they may be structurally compromised and fail under weight. Investing in proper materials is the first line of defense against damage and ensures your items remain secure.
When packing, always place heavier items at the bottom of boxes and lighter items on top. Label every box clearly with its destination room and a brief description of its contents. In addition to labeling, consider creating an inventory list of all your packed boxes. Number each box and write down its contents on a master list. This makes it incredibly easy to verify that all your belongings have arrived at your new home and helps you locate specific items quickly without having to open multiple boxes. It also serves as a helpful record for insurance purposes in the rare event that something goes missing or is damaged during the move. A little extra organization upfront saves a lot of time and headache later, making the unpacking process much more efficient.
Furthermore, pack a separate “essentials” box for your first night in the new home. This should include basic toiletries, a change of clothes, important documents, chargers, basic tools, and some snacks. Keep this box with you in your personal vehicle rather than loading it onto the moving truck. Having immediate access to these necessities ensures that you can get through your first night comfortably without having to search through dozens of taped boxes when you are exhausted from a long day of moving. This simple step can make your first night in your new home feel much more relaxing.
Additionally, don’t forget to prepare your appliances and electronics for the move. Defrost your refrigerator at least 24 hours in advance, clean it thoroughly, and secure any loose shelves. For electronics, take photos of the back of your devices before unplugging them so you know exactly how to reconnect the cables later. Pack remote controls, power cords, and instruction manuals in the same box as the devices they belong to. Taking these extra precautions prevents damage to expensive equipment and spares you the frustration of trying to figure out complex wiring in your new home.
